MySQL更新异常:记录与修复策略
在MySQL数据库中,如果遇到更新异常,通常会因为多种原因导致。以下是一些常见的问题以及相应的修复策略:
错误的数据类型:
修复策略:在更新之前检查数据的正确类型,然后用正确的数据类型进行更新。权限不足:
修复策略:确认执行更新操作的用户具有足够的权限。如果需要更高级别的权限,可能需要联系数据库管理员进行修改。索引失效:
修复策略:检查更新涉及到的列上是否有一个有效的索引。如果没有,可以创建一个合适的索引来提高更新性能。数据库已锁定:
修复策略:确定是否有其他事务在对这个数据集进行操作,导致数据库被锁定。如果存在这种情况,可能需要等待锁定解除或者重新设计避免并发锁的方案。
还没有评论,来说两句吧...